EP69 Bicycle Store Test Ride Agreement and Covenant Not to Sue
Bicycle shops are wise to obtain a written release to protect their interests. What should a prospective client understand when he agrees to the terms and signs the document? Find out in this episode titled Bicycle Store Test Ride Agreement and Covenant Not to Sue.
Importance of Educating Test Riders
It is important for bicycle store owners to educate their prospective clients about the agreement. Clients should understand the issues involved.
One issue is the place that the bicyclist is riding can be considered hazardous.
Understanding the Terms of an Agreement
When a prospective client does a test ride, he should inspect the bicycle.
He may also need to wear appropriate shoes, clothing and a helmet. He must also follow the rules of the road.
Types of Risks in a Test Ride
A bicycle store or shop would be wise to explain where it is safe to do the test ride. They should educate test riders about existing pitfalls of the area.
Riders should understand the different types of risks. These include the risks in the route, sport, and rider behavior. In the end, it is important to be realistic and so avoid frivolous claims.
